Who counts as an industry expert for Oscar predictions?
Critics, awards reporters, filmmakers, industry analysts, and guild members who study trends and campaigns during awards season.
What factors do experts use to make predictions?
Precursor awards (SAG, PGA, DGA, BAFTA) results, critical reception, box office, marketing campaigns, and historical voting patterns by category.

How are Oscar winners determined?
Academy members vote to nominate and then vote to select winners in most categories, with final ballots cast after nominations are announced.
